Welcome to the GiftLedger team at Harborlight Trust. As a contractor, you'll maintain the donation-receipt mailer, which batches receipts nightly and must never send duplicates, so always check the dedupe ledger before re-running a batch. To unlock the mailer's sealed credential vault on first setup, you will need the recovery passphrase noted below.

recovery phrase for fajeg-kawep: druix-gorius-briax-ulaeth-fraox-lammir-pelox-jormir-pelwyn-julir

Handover for the Pellwright planner regression. Short version: after the 4.2 upgrade, the optimizer stopped choosing the composite index on the ledger table and falls back to sequential scans above ~2M rows. Workaround is the planner hint patch in the hotfix branch — do not revert it until stats collection is fixed. Repro queries are in the shared scratch schema. Karsten owns the upstream ticket; ping him before changing cost parameters. To access the staging cluster where the repro lives, use the recovery passphrase below.

unlock words, fawig-bagef: olidor-holir-istox-holath-tamys-quenion-giliel

# Break-Glass Access: Tenant Rate Quotas (Quellgate)

When a release causes quota misfires across tenants, the release manager may invoke break-glass to override per-tenant rate limits in Quellgate. This bypasses the normal approval queue and is audited. Overrides auto-expire after 30 minutes; re-invoke if mitigation runs longer. Announce in the release channel first, then open the override console from the Hollowmere bastion. The console prompts for the break-glass passphrase shown below.

strongbox words: holmir-holix

TICKET: Missed pick-up — uniform crates for Harlow Bend depot. Courier from Quickmarsh Freight never arrived Tuesday. Four crates of Fenwick Apparel uniforms still staged at Dock 2. Rebooked for Thursday morning. Receiving site: keep crates sealed and staged, do not redistribute sizes before count. Driver will ask for the staging supervisor. Hand-over instruction for the courier follows below.

drop instructions, hahip-badug: the quenox ralath courier leaves the kaseth fraiel rusiel tameth belys istdor ralion giliel ledger at gate 7830 under passcode 165413